Summary/Objective
The Marketing Specialist develops, coordinates, and executes marketing strategies to promote MGC Diagnostics’ products and services. This role involves researching market trends, analyzing data, creating marketing materials, and managing campaigns across multiple channels. The Marketing Specialist plays a key role in building brand awareness, driving customer engagement, and supporting business objectives.

- Marketing Strategy & Campaigns
- Assist in the development and execution of marketing plans, campaigns, and promotional activities.
- Support product launches with targeted campaigns and collateral.
- Oversee day-to-day campaign management across digital, print, and event channels.
- Collaborate with product managers and sales teams to align messaging and campaign objectives.
- Market Research & Analysis
- Research and analyze market trends, competitor activity, and customer behavior.
- Gather data to inform marketing strategies and identify new opportunities.
- Track and report on campaign performance and ROI, providing recommendations for improvement.
- Content Creation & Design
- Create, edit, and manage marketing materials including brochures, presentations, emails, social media content, and web copy.
- Design graphics and layouts for print and digital platforms using Adobe Creative Suite.
- Maintain and update website and intranet content to ensure accuracy and brand consistency.
- Digital Marketing & Social Media
- Manage social media platforms (LinkedIn, Instagram, etc.) to increase engagement and visibility.
- Develop engaging content for online channels, including blogs, campaigns, and videos.
- Use analytics tools to measure performance and adjust strategies accordingly.
- Collaboration & Support
- Work with internal teams and external vendors to coordinate projects and ensure timely delivery.
- Provide support for trade shows, events, and promotional activities.
- Proofread and review marketing communications for accuracy, compliance, and consistency.

Required Education and Experience
- Bachelor’s degree in Marketing, Communications, Graphic Design, or related field.
- 2–4 years of experience in marketing, communications, or digital media.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ite and Adobe Creative Suite (Photoshop, Illustrator, InDesign).
- Familiarity with social media platforms, email marketing tools, and basic marketing automation.
- Strong writing, editing, and design skills.
